Preservation of bird species

lundi 21 avril 2014 à 14:00

Malta may hold a referendum to end the licensed hunting of birds migrating north to breed.

When a bird species is being wiped out, typically many causes are at work. As in the case of global heating, if we want to preserve what is threatened, we must reject arguments of the form, "Let us keep endangering it — tackle some other threat instead."
